City Guide
Zawidz, Mazovia, Poland
Overview
Zawidz is a small, rural Polish town in the heart of Mazovia, offering a quiet escape into traditional country life. While compact and predominantly residential, Zawidz is an authentic place to experience the region's local culture, beautiful fields, and welcoming community.
Best Time to Visit
May-September for pleasant weather and lively local activities.
Local Tips
Buses to Zawidz are limited, so check schedules in advance. Basic Polish will help in communicating, as English speakers are few.
Cultural Etiquette
Tipping 10% is customary in restaurants. Dress modestly, especially when visiting churches. Poles appreciate polite greetings and formal addresses with strangers.
Safety Warnings
Zawidz is very safe with a low crime rate; however, be cautious while walking at night due to low street lighting in some rural areas.
Hidden Gems
Visit the old wooden church in Stara Wieś, explore the countryside bike trails, and sample homemade pastries at small local bakeries.
